In tagaytay city, south of Manila in the Philippines, video games are unknown to the locales; instead, live spiders are used for fighting for fun, sport and gamble. Here, some local kids enjoyed showing me how it's done, with spiders taken from the tropical rain forest around Taal lake. Very interesting!
pre-school kids dancing to a Filipino song called Limang Dipang Tao (or "The Jeepney Song"); it's about people trying to get a ride in a jeepney in a crowded old Manila street called Avenida Rizal, once the grand famous avenue of old downtown Manila MI school
